"dengiz" meaning in Salar

See dengiz in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

Etymology: From Proto-Turkic *teŋiŕ. Etymology templates: {{inh|slr|trk-pro|*teŋiŕ}} Proto-Turkic *teŋiŕ Head templates: {{head|slr|noun}} dengiz
  1. (dialectal) sea Tags: dialectal Synonyms: qay, hay, deya, deriya
